About Van Ness ES

Van Ness ES is a public elementary school in Washington, DC, part of District of Columbia Public Schools, serving approximately 392 students in grades Pre-K-5th with a 12.6: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 4.6 out of 10 and ranks #204 of 240 schools in DC. State assessment records show 23%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2018-2025) and 36%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2018-2025).
